The fabrication of transparent conductors is currently realized by thin films of transparent conductive oxides (TCOs), and in particular indium tin oxide (ITO). The as-made ITO transparent electrodes suffer from limitations like a costly fabrication process, brittleness and risky price of indium. The use of solution-processable nanomaterials appears to be a promising alternative since it affords a large area and low-cost deposition method, with high performances. Some significant work has been recently carried out using several materials for fabricating flexible transparent electrodes. We will present some developments, and in particular flexible transparent thin films relying on random networks of metallic nanowires and their integration into functional flexible devices such as film heaters, photovoltaic cells, touch screens...
